Bulgari | 'Serpenti Misteriosi' Turquoise, Mother-of-Pearl, Diamond and Rubellite Bracelet-Watch
寶格麗 | 'Serpenti Misteriosi ' 綠松石 及 貝母 配 鑽石 及 紅碧璽 腕錶

Designed as a serpent with pear-shaped rubellite eyes, set with cabochon and carved turquoise and mother-of-pearl, decorated with brilliant-cut diamonds, the mouth opening to reveal a pavé-set diamond dial, mounted in 18 karat pink gold, inner circumference approximately 170mm, signed Bulgari and numbered, Italian and Swiss assay and maker's marks, case stamped Bulgari, one turquoise and one mother-of-pearl panel deficient.

One turquoise and one mother-of-pearl panel deficient. Signed Bvlgari, numbered SP P 40 G. Italian and Swiss assay and maker's marks for 18 karat pink gold, FABRIQUE EN SUISSE. The quartz movement in running condition at the time of cataloguing. Turquoise is light slightly greenish blue, even and well matched colour, with good polish. Overall in good condition. Mother-of-pearl is white, with very good iridescence, overall in good condition. Rubellite are of deep slightly purplish red colour, of strong translucency, very good condition. Diamonds are bright and lively. Metal shows signs of minor wear. Overall in good condition. Please note we do not guarantee watch movements.
